SUMMARY: Responsible for assisting the medical and nursing staff, as well as the patients and their families concerning Endoscopic procedures. Provide therapeutic, effective patient/family centered care according to physician order, in compliance with the philosophy of the Surgery Center, standards of practice and regulations of government agencies by performing the following duties.

D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ES include the following. Other duties may be assigned

  • Function to maintain optimum asepsis, and anticipate as much as possible the needs of the endoscopy physician.
  • Prior to the start of the endoscopy, the endoscopy tech will:
  • Prepare the endoscopy room for procedure.
  • Check equipment to make sure it is in working order.
  • Set up cleaning supplies/equipment.
  • Assist in procedure.

Activities after completion of procedure:

  • Care for the scope.
  • Make sure specimens are labeled and routed appropriately.
  • Discard all soiled linen and trash in the appropriate receptacle.
  • Wipe down all equipment with disinfectant and clean room.
  • Maintain a cleaning log for endoscopes.
  • Assist in end-of-day clean up and restocking.
  • Attend staff, in-service, and other meetings.
  • Comply with all HIPAA regulations to maintain patient rights to privacy by not discussing privileged information outside the work area and preserving the patients dignity at all times.
  • Reports all undesirable matters, services, and facilities requiring correction to the Director of Clinical Services.
  • Adhere to the Standards of Nursing Practice and AORN standards.
  • Attends and participates in staff meetings.

WORKING CONDITIONS:

The work environment characteristics described here are representative of those an employee encounters while performing the essential functions of this job.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the essential functions.

1. Works in well-lighted, ventilated area with complicated equipment, some of which is hazardous in nature.

2. May be exposed to patients who have communicable diseases.

3. May be exposed to anesthetic agents, autoclaves, and electrical appliances.

4. Exposed to contaminated items.

5. Stress in routine situations due to multiple patient demands and potential emergency situations.

The noise level in this environment is usually moderate.

PHYSICAL DEMANDS:

The physical demands described here are representative of those that must be met by an employee to successfully perform the essential functions of this job.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the essential functions.

While performing the duties of this Job, the employee is regularly required to use hands to finger, handle, or feel and reach with hands and arms. The employee is frequently required to stand; walk; climb or balance and talk or hear. The employee is occasionally required ot sit; stoop, kneel, crouch, or crawl and taste or smel. The employee must frequently lift and/or move up to 25 pounds unassisted. May be required to push patients in wheelchairs or on gurneys. Specific vision abilities required by this job include Close vision, Distance vision, and Depth perception and the ability to adjust focus.
